This work chronicles of flights of the starship Navigator and the life and times of the alien’s adopted human, Lt. Ben Johnson. A World War II pilot, Johnson is intercepted by a starship in 1945 while he is was flying over the north Pacific.

After a short introduction to the alien society, Johnson opts to remain with Navigator’s crew. Eventually he is trained and travels through time and the universe with his new friends. He even finds love and starts a family.

The adventures found in this book might challenge people to think beyond their every-day lives. This book has its evil characters, but in the end, good triumphs. Be sure to read the second in this series, “Earth Again.”

CE Stewart was born in 1925. Upon retirement, he and his wife traveled in a fifth wheel trailer for five years. It was here that he began to write.His first novel was “Terrorist Within.” He followed with two science fiction titles: “Chronicles of Navigator-The Homecoming” and, “Chronicles of Navigator- Earth Again.” He has just completed “The Clock.” He loves science fiction and life.
